SUTHERLIN, Ore. – A Douglas County man was arrested this week, accused of trying to use the internet to lure a minor for sex.
Todd William Compton Jr., 30, was booked into the Douglas County jail and was still listed in custody as of Friday. Compton faces charges of first degree sexual online corruption of a minor, second degree online sexual corruption of a child, and five counts of luring a minor.
Sutherlin Police are not releasing details on how Compton allegedly committed the crime, citing the sensitive nature of the allegations and the on-going investigation.
According to court records, Compton pleaded guilty to third degree rape in a 2013 case. He was later charged for failing to register as a sex offender.
Sutherlin police also reminded parents to monitor their children’s use of smartphones and electronics connected to the internet.
